[发明专利]用于处理VGA格式图像的方法及其系统在审
申请号: | 201410153752.1 | 申请日: | 2014-04-16 |
公开(公告)号: | CN103929569A | 公开(公告)日: | 2014-07-16 |
发明(设计)人: | 任志敏;刘子明 | 申请(专利权)人: | 常州纺织服装职业技术学院 |
主分类号: | H04N5/14 | 分类号: | H04N5/14;H04N1/40 |
代理公司: | 常州市科谊专利代理事务所 32225 | 代理人: | 孙彬 |
地址: | 213164 江苏省*** | 国省代码: | 江苏;32 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 用于 处理 vga 格式 图像 方法 及其 系统 | ||
1.一种用于处理VGA格式图像的方法,基于图像传感器、源数据存储器、微控制器以及内置于微控制器中的系统软件,其特征在于:包括以下步骤
(a)控制图像传感器采集一帧格式为VGA的静态图像的源数据并将所述源数据存入所述源数据存储器;
(b)所述微控制器在源数据存储器中从所述源数据的帧头开始逐行读取单行源数据;
(c)所述微控制器依次对所述单行源数据进行插值运算,生成单行RGB24格式数据;
(d)所述微控制器采用JPEG2000标准压缩算法依次对单行RGB24格式数据进行处理,生成单行成像数据并输出。
2.如权利要求1所述的用于处理VGA格式图像的方法,所述微控制器具有容量大小为64K的内部存储器、插值模块和压缩模块,其特征在于:所述步骤(b)、(c)和(d)中,
第一步,所述微控制器从源数据的帧头开始一次性读取第一单行源数据和第二单行源数据,所述插值模块对第一单行源数据和第二单行源数据进行插值运算,生成第一单行RGB24格式数据和第二单行RGB24格式数据,并将所述第一单行RGB24格式数据和第二单行RGB24格式数据存入所述内部存储器中;
第二步,压缩模块从所述内部存储器中读取第一单行RGB24格式数据并进行压缩处理,生成第一单行成像数据并输出,同时所述微控制器读取第三单行源数据,所述插值模块对第三单行源数据进行插值运算,生成第三单行RGB24格式数据并存入内部存储器中;
第三步,按照上述第二步依次对每一行单行源数据进行处理和输出。
3.如权利要求2所述的用于处理VGA格式图像的方法,其特征在于:所述步骤(a)和步骤(b)还具有步骤
(a-1-b)所述微控制器读取单行数据源前确认其行数,如果行数≤480则进行读取,如果行数>480则不读取。
4.如权利要求3所述的用于处理VGA格式图像的方法,其特征在于:所述步骤(d)中,所述单行成像数据的输出方式为输出至SD卡、通过串口输出和/或通过以太网传输。
5.如权利要求4所述的用于处理VGA格式图像的方法,将所述微控制器通过以太网或者串口与上位机连接,其特征在于:所述步骤(a)中,直接通过所述微控制器上的按键控制所述图像传感器开始采集源数据或者通过上位机向微控制器发出开始指令,所述微控制器再控制所述图像传感器开始采集源数据。
6.如权利要求4所述的用于处理VGA格式图像的方法,其特征在于:所述步骤(a)前还具有步骤
初始化,通过上位机设置单行成像数据的输出方式、源数据的格式和压缩比率。
7.一种用于处理VGA格式图像的系统,运用如权利要求1~6任一项所述的用于处理VGA格式图像的方法对VGA格式图像进行处理,其特征在于:包括
图像传感器,用于采集格式为VGA的静态图像的源数据;
源数据存储器,输入端与所述图像传感器连接,用于存储所述源数据;
微控制器,输入端与所述源数据存储器的输出端连接,用于逐行读取所述单行源数据,并逐行对所述单行源数据依次进行插值运算和压缩处理,最后生成单行成像数据并逐行输出。
8.如权利要求7所述的用于处理VGA格式图像的系统,其特征在于:所述微控制器为STM32F103系列单片机,所述微控制器包括
插值模块,用于对单行源数据进行插值运算,生成单行RGB24格式数据;
压缩模块,用于对单行RGB24格式数据并进行压缩处理,生成单行成像数据;
容量大小为64K的内部存储器,用于存储单行RGB24格式数据并提供于所述压缩模块读取。
9.如权利要求8所述的用于处理VGA格式图像的系统,其特征在于:所述图像传感器为OV7670感光芯片,所述OV7670感光芯片的SCCB接口与所述微控制器的配置端口连接,所述OV7670感光芯片的VSYNC引脚、HREF引脚和PCLK引脚与所述微控制器的控制端口连接,所述源数据存储器为AL440存储单元,所述OV7670感光芯片的八位图像数据接口、所述AL440存储单元的八位数据接口和所述微控制器的数据接口依次连接,所述AL440存储单元的数据使能接口与所述微控制器的控制端口连接。
10.如权利要求9所述的用于处理VGA格式图像的系统,其特征在于:所述微控制器还具有SD卡传输接口、UART串口和以太网接口,用作所述单行成像数据的输出端口。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于常州纺织服装职业技术学院,未经常州纺织服装职业技术学院许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201410153752.1/1.html,转载请声明来源钻瓜专利网。
- 上一篇:助焊剂自动添加装置及方法
- 下一篇:组合机床镗杆托进装置